Sempre Vitória | Season One Review
So that’s the end of my first season in charge of Vitória on FM19. I can’t complain at all, my aim of qualifying for the Europa League was achieved as we finished 3rd in the Premeira Liga behind champions Porto and runners up Benfica.

Sempre Vitória | Season One | Four
I’m so glad January is over. What an absolutely abysmal month it was for us. It included a 3-1 league defeat against our rivals and being knocked out of both domestic cup competitions, falling short against Nacional in the Taca de Portugal 6th round (quarter final) and the semi final of the Taca da Liga against Porto.
